您的位置: 首页 > 公开课首页 > 职业素养 > 课程详情

details

Oracle数据库设计

暂无评价   
您实际购买的价格
付款时最多可用0淘币抵扣0元现金
购买成功后,系统会给用户帐号返回的现金券
淘课价
1500
可用淘币
0
返现金券
待定

你还可以: 收藏

培训受众:

系统分析员、数据分析员、数据建模人员、数据库管理员、项目组长等负责关系数据库的设计、开发、实施、以及管理的人员; 希望开发优质数据库前端应用的程序员。

课程收益:

通过Oracle数据库设计课程的学习和案例实践,可以达到如下的学习目标:
描述数据库设计的全过程
理解数据建模的术语
读懂实体-关系图
学会数据规范化的规则和三种常用范式
创建和管理概念/逻辑数据模型
创建和管理物理数据模型
创建数据库生成的脚本
利用逆向工程,由数据库生成物理模型和概念/逻辑模型
可胜任的工作目标:
参与项目需求分析
进行数据库概念/逻辑设计
进行数据库物理设计
针对性能要求调整数据库物理设计
在开发过程中指导与检查SQL语句的正确性,并根据实际编程需求调整数据库物理设计
进行数据库前端开发

课程大纲:

模块1:数据库设计做什么/数据库设计的重要性?
应用系统的组成
数据库中的数据库对象
数据库设计的重要性
数据库设计与UML之间的关系
课程案例简介

模块2:实体关系建模技术
什么是实体关系模型
数据库设计的三个阶段
概念设计
逻辑设计
物理设计
实体
关系
属性


模块3:数据库设计的三个层次及案例
概念设计层次
实体
关系
案例实践
逻辑设计层次
实体
关系
属性
词表

业务规则
质量检查:一、二、三范式
案例实践
物理设计层次
由逻辑数据模型生成物理数据模型
将物理数据模型具体化,定义表、列、键、索引、视图等对象
通过触发器、存储过程实现数据库约束,保证数据的完整性
通过反规范化设计提高数据库效率
案例实践

模块4:生成创建数据库脚本,生成数据库
生成创建数据库脚本,生成目标数据库。
案例实践

模块5:反向工程
从已存在的数据库反向生成数据模型
案例实践

本课程名称: Oracle数据库设计

查看更多:职业素养公开课

相关的最新课程
讲师动态评分 与同行相比

授课内容与课纲相符00%

讲师授课水平00%

服务态度00%